Pomegranate Grenadine

Pomegranate Grenadine

5.0

Prep
5 min
Cook
20 min
Total
55 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Combine 3 cups pomegranate juice and sugar together in a saucepan; heat to 244 degrees F (118 degrees C) or until a small amount of mixture dropped into cold water forms a firm ball. Remove saucepan from heat and cover with a lid; let cool until pan is cool enough to touch. Stir remaining 1 cup pomegranate juice into mixture. Refrigerate.

Homemade Wine

Homemade Wine

4.3

Prep
5 min
Cook
Total
60485 min

Instructions

  1. 1 Gather all ingredients.
  2. 2 Combine sugar, juice concentrate, and yeast in a 1-gallon jug. Fill the jug the rest of the way with cold water. Stir or shake well until the sugar has dissolved and the mixture is well combined.
  3. 3 Rinse out a large balloon; fit it over the opening of the jug. Secure the balloon with a rubber band.
  4. 4 Place jug in a cool dark place. Within a day, you will notice the balloon starting to expand. As sugar turns to alcohol, gasses will release and fill up the balloon.
  5. 5 When the balloon has deflated, wine is ready to drink. It takes about 6 weeks total.
